Output 80b189f037a2f16ab3e8aa2965b7f84b986eb97ba29f9d5a02fef94ba50ece69:2

value
231933
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2666935e3207939244385aa38ca30b1ba35aab885d3d575af88d3e3c373fabbf
address
tb1pyenfxh3jq7fey3pct23cegctrw3442ugt574wkhc35lrcdel4wlszfdwf4
transaction
80b189f037a2f16ab3e8aa2965b7f84b986eb97ba29f9d5a02fef94ba50ece69
confirmations
53616
spent
true